I've got an odd sound coming from my 100hp engine. I've only had the car a week and not noticed it before.

The only way I can think to describe it is it makes a kind of "whup whup whup" like noise.

I noticed it first time this morning when the engine was cold and idling at 1100rpm. Once the engine warmed up I couldn't hear it anymore.

However, when I just got home from work I could hear it again as it came down the revs.

I took a video and posted it on youtube...



Anyone got any ideas as to what this could be? To me it sounds like its coming from underneath the plastic cover which could suggest the cambelt? It was changed just before I got the car so I'm hoping it isn't that.

By the sounds of it the cambelt is slightly over tensioned, needs sorting or the water pump bearings will be shot. Could have cut you a deal on an '07 100hp!

My rule of thumb is "accept cash or bank transfer only" and if its a bank transfer, use internet banking to see the cash has entered your account. The PayPal scammers send you a mocked up PayPal email to confirm the money has gone in. Pretty devious!

Bit of an update on mine, the garage had it last tuesday, took the belt off and had a good look around. They couldn't find anything at fault and suggested that because the belt was brand new and had only done 200 miles, it could take some time to "bed in".

The dealer said come back in a month if its still making the same noise and they'll replace it with an official Fiat cambelt and waterpump.

Sounded reasonable to me so I accepted that and will keep my ear on it.
